Site backups protect your data from accidental deletion, server issues, and cyberattacks. Regular backups help you restore your site quickly and reduce downtime. With ORIV, you get two types of backup options:
  • Site Backup:
    Supports both Remote Backup (DigitalOcean, Vultr, S3-compatible providers) and Local Backup (stored on the same server). You can choose full or incremental backups.
  • Server Backup:
    Available only for ORIV Managed Servers with an additional 20% cost. This backup covers the entire server instead of individual sites.
ORIV also offers full backup and incremental backup options for each. Follow this guide to learn how to configure site backups in ORIV.

Step 3: Configure Site Backup Setting

Once the integration process is done, you can start backing up your site. As you can integrate more than one storage provider, choose one if you have multiple. For the Remote Backup Settings, choose your Bucket.
[!NOTE] Precisa de ajuda visual para esta etapa? Entre em contato com o nosso suporte em support@oriv.cloud.
Next you will get two options, ‘Database Backup’ and ‘Files Backup’. Enable the any one of keep the both enabled to take the backup of the database and files as your preferences.
[!NOTE] Precisa de ajuda visual para esta etapa? Entre em contato com o nosso suporte em support@oriv.cloud.
Now, there may be files or folders that you do not want to include in your file backups. You can exclude those files from backing up. You will find the box below the ‘File Backup’ field, as shown below. For example, if you’re using any media plugin to offload your Media Library to Amazon S3and have versioning enabled on your bucket, there’s really no reason to include those files in your daily backups. In this case, excluding your uploads folder could be a good choice. To add just write the path into the ‘Exclude Paths’ section:
[!NOTE] Precisa de ajuda visual para esta etapa? Entre em contato com o nosso suporte em support@oriv.cloud.
Similarly, if you’re using Composer to manage PHP dependencies, it’s likely that you don’t want to include the root vendor directory in your backups.

You can also choose to schedule ‘Automatic Backup’ and ‘Automatic Delete’. For automatic backup, you need to select backup frequency. On the other hand, you can set a value for how many days after a backup will be deleted automatically.

Step 4: Take Your Backup

To take a new backup of your site or to view previous backups, go to Backup → Previous Backups. You will see two options: Local Backup and Remote Backup for your website. You can also view an overview of the Backup Summary and Backup Status Overview for both local and remote backups. This includes details such as Total Backup Size, File Backup Size, Database Backup Size, Backup Status, Next Backup, and more.

Go to the ‘Remote Backup’ or ‘Local Backup’ tab based on your preference, and click the ‘Backup Now’ button, then choose the ‘Full Backup’ or ‘Incremental Backup’  to create an instant backup of your site.
[!NOTE] Precisa de ajuda visual para esta etapa? Entre em contato com o nosso suporte em support@oriv.cloud.
ORIV will take a few seconds to create a backup of your site. It will export a compressed version of your current site and an SQL file in your bucket, which can be restored automatically from ORIV or downloaded from your storage provider later. Once done, you can see your backups here with the details and options. You can use the ‘Restore’ button to restore your site with a backup version. You can also check the backup size , date of the backup and destination at a glance of each of the backup.Note: While deleting a site you will be asked whether you want to remove Local Backups too. We are not removing Remote Backups now while deleting a site.

You can also click the ‘Delete’ button to remove your backups from ORIV. To delete multiple backups, select the checkboxes beside each backup and then click Delete. Note: The latest full backup cannot be deleted because it is required to create a new incremental backup.
